Figural linen Appenzel lace banquet tablecloth with 24 napkins early 1900s Fabulous linen and Appenzel lace banquet tablecloth with 24 matching napkins circa early 1900s. The tablecloth measures 68 by 206 inches the napkins are 20 inches square, the napkins have a hand embroidered figure of lady in 18th century garb surrounded by hand embroidered scrolls and flowers in one corner , the napkin edges are scalloped with mosaic lace edged in little buttonhole stitches, all done by hand. The tablecloth has medallions of figures of ladies and gentlemen in 18th century garb done in appenzel lacework, the corners have deer and the center medallions have a scene with a dog chasing a rabbit through the forest, these are all done by hand with embroidered details. Along the scalloped edges are appenzel ribbons and swags, urns of flowers and bows, very lovely! A tremendous amount of hand work went into the making of this fine linen and lace tablecloth, the linen is a high quality with a marvelous hand and drape. The tablecloth has a quarter sized well done hand darn near one of the gentleman figures, you can just make it out in the picture that shows the man, its slightly to the right of him. There is one napkin with a spec on it and there is one tiny spec on the tablecloth, the set is otherwise in excellent condition, I have washed and pressed it, the linen is strong and supple. Large tablecloths like this are quite hard to find, and much harder still with 24 napkins to match! This is a gorgeous set! HUGE Linen damask tablecloth 12 napkin set banquet size circa 1910-20s Beautiful linen damask banquet tablecloth and 12 large napkins with monogram circa 1910-20s. This set consists of a tablecloth measuring 84 by 206 inches and 12 matching napkins 25 by 28 inches. The hems are all hand stitched, the tablecloth was custom hand loomed to be this size, NOT cut from a bolt, the damask pattern has trefoil flowers and large leaves and stems with berries around the edges with holly and berries scattered over the center, the tablecloth has 2 large monograms that read CG, the napkins have the same monogram centered in the bottom 3rd of each one. The tablecloth has 2 tiny stains at the very edge and a little nibble on the edge (these are hard to see and of these show when the cloth is on the table) 4 napkins have small faint-light stains, the set is otherwise in excellent condition, I have washed and pressed it. The linen is of excellent quality, it is strong, has a substantial soft hand and drapes beautifully! These very large tablecloths are SO hard to find, especially with the big matching napkins!
